Reporter Lee Jae-hoon = Syndrome girl group ‘NewJeans” ‘OMG’ and global super group ‘BTS’ member Jimin have been selected as ‘2023’ by the famous American music magazine Rolling Stone It was selected as ‘Best Song of the first half of the year’.
On the 14th (local time), Rolling Stone announced ‘The Best Songs of 2023 So Far’ on its homepage and placed ‘OMG’ in 7th place. It is the highest ranking among K-pop names on the list, and it is a performance that ranks shoulder to shoulder with songs by world-class artists.
Rolling Stone praised “OMG” as “a perfect pop song that shines cleanly.” “The thrill and excitement of love are perfectly expressed with the trembling sound of the trap and the fantastic vocal harmony of the high register. The synth sound in New Jeans’ music recalls the most enchanting moments of R&B in the 90s, while allowing you to feel the charm of the 21st century. I do,” he added.
‘OMG’ is the title song of the same name as New Jeans’ first single album ‘OMG’ released in early January this year. As soon as this song was released, it swept domestic and international charts along with the b-side song ‘Ditto’.
In fact, the two songs alternately climbed to the top of major domestic music charts throughout the first quarter of this year. In addition to this, the long-running popularity of New Jeans’ debut song ‘Hype boy’ was added, and they wrote a great record by sweeping the 1st to 3rd place on Melon for 3 months (January to March) in a row.
The two songs also performed well on the US Billboard charts. ‘OMG’ stayed on Billboard’s main single chart ‘Hot 100’ for 6 weeks and took the highest ranking of 74th. ‘Ditto’ also charted on Billboard’s ‘Hot 100’ for five consecutive weeks, continuing its popularity. Also, on the ‘Global 200’ recently announced by Billboard (as of June 17), ‘OMG’ ranked 93rd and ‘Dito’ ranked 153rd, successfully charting in for 23rd and 25th weeks, respectively.

Jimin’s ‘Like Crazy’ took 23rd place. Rolling Stone said of this song, which also took first place in the ‘Hot 100’, that it is “dreamy, smooth, and soulful at the same time” and “the singer sings romance that seems to float out of reach, with fine synths and It floats among waves of luxurious 80’s drums.”
Along with this, the solo song ‘Flower’ by Jisoo, a member of the K-Pop signboard girl group ‘Blackpink’, and ‘Cupid’ by the K-Pop rookie girl group ‘Fifty Fifty’, which cracked the British and American single charts, ranked 26th and 27th, respectively.
Rolling Stone said of ‘Flower’, “The name of ‘Flower’, a sophisticated track with Caribbean-inspired percussion. Still, Jisoo’s voice is in full bloom, and the chorus is filled with breathy vocals that bloom with beautiful falsetto.” commented.
Regarding ‘Cupid’, he said, “It features graceful simplicity, cool confidence, and vocals that give off a warm feeling while riding a disco pop groove with a comfortable atmosphere of pop in the early 2010s.”
Meanwhile, ‘Kill Bill’ featuring Doja Cat as the title song of the 2nd regular album ‘SOS’, the regular work released by American singer-songwriter SZA after 5 years, took first place in this survey. .
